Anterior segment optical coherence tomography for superficial keratectomy.

ABSTRACT

PURPOSE:

To report the use of anterior segment optical coherence tomography (AS-OCT) for superficial keratectomy (SK) in anterior corneal opacity.

METHODS:

The characteristics of 43 eyes (39 patients) with various lesions responsible for anterior corneal opacity were included in this retrospective non-comparative study. AS-OCT was performed on all eyes before surgery. The thickness of corneal opacity and the underlying healthy stroma were measured. SK was performed on each individual.

RESULTS:

Four types of anterior corneal opacity were evaluated, including corneal degeneration (26/43), Reis-Bücklers corneal dystrophy (8/43), alkali burn (1/43) and corneal tumors (8/43). Based on AS-OCT images, all eyes showed abnormal hyper-reflective signals in the superficial cornea to less than one-third of the normal corneal thickness in the deepest corneal opacity. All 43 eyes underwent an SK procedure. In addition, 1 eye with alkali burns and 7 eyes with corneal tumors were combined with amniotic membrane transplantation. All eyes restored transparency without significant complications.

CONCLUSION:

AS-OCT is a valuable method for objective preoperative and noninvasive assessments of anterior corneal opacities and is useful for guiding SK.
